Quest Receives $50,000 Grant Benefiting School for Students With Developmental Disabilities

January 22, 2026 by Contributing Writer

Support From Genesis Inspiration Foundation to Enrich Art Programming Quest, Inc. is expanding art programing at Quest Kids Academy – a school for children, teens and young adults with autism and other developmental disabilities – thanks to a $50,000 grant from the Genesis Inspiration Foundation. Team USA Twirlers Bring Home Three Medals From the 2025 World Championship in Italy

September 11, 2025 by Contributing Writer

After a year of preparation, the Lake Nona-based team of 25 talented athletes represented theUSA at the International Baton Twirling Federation (IBTF) World Championship in Torino, Italy.Competing on August 2-3, Twirl Florida brought home an impressive set of medals, makingLake Nona and their country proud.
